What is an Air Source Heat Pump?
An air source heat pump is a device that captures heat from the outside air and uses it to heat your home and, in some cases, your hot water. It’s a renewable technology because it uses the natural heat from the air rather than relying on fossil fuels like gas or oil.
Despite the cooler temperatures we often experience in the UK, there’s always heat available in the air, even in winter. The heat pump takes that energy and “upgrades” it to a higher temperature to warm your home.
How Does an Air Source Heat Pump Work?
Let’s break it down step by step:
- Heat Absorption: The air source heat pump sits outside your home and pulls in air from the atmosphere. Even on cold days, there’s enough energy in the air for the system to extract.
- Compressing the Heat: The heat pump contains a refrigerant, a special fluid that absorbs the heat from the outside air. Once the refrigerant has absorbed the heat, it turns into a gas. This gas is then compressed, which raises its temperature further.
- Transferring the Heat: The high-temperature gas passes through a heat exchanger, which transfers the heat to your central heating system—whether that’s radiators, underfloor heating, or hot water.
- Repeating the Cycle: After the heat is transferred, the refrigerant cools down and turns back into a liquid. The process then repeats itself, continuously extracting heat from the air to keep your home warm.
Benefits of Air Source Heat Pumps
Here’s why an air source heat pump could be a great choice for your home:
- Energy Efficiency: Air source heat pumps can be up to 300–400% efficient. This means for every unit of electricity used, they generate 3 to 4 units of heat. In comparison, gas boilers are typically 90–95% efficient.
- Lower Carbon Footprint: Since air source heat pumps use electricity and extract heat from the air, they produce fewer carbon emissions than traditional gas boilers. Plus, if your electricity is sourced from renewable energy, the environmental benefits increase even more.
- Savings Over Time: Although installing an air source heat pump can be a bit pricey upfront, it can lower your heating bills in the long run. Depending on your current system, you could save hundreds of pounds per year, particularly if you move away from older, less efficient heating systems.
- Government Incentives: In the UK, the government has introduced schemes like the Boiler Upgrade Scheme to help cover the costs of installing heat pumps. This could mean you pay less for installation and start saving on energy bills sooner.
Things to Consider
- Initial Cost: Air source heat pumps typically cost between £7,000 and £13,000, including installation. The government incentives can reduce this cost, but it’s still an investment.
- Home Suitability: Air source heat pumps work best in well-insulated homes. If your home isn’t well insulated, you may need to improve insulation first to ensure you get the most from the system.
- Radiators or Underfloor Heating: Because air source heat pumps produce heat at lower temperatures than gas boilers, they work most efficiently with underfloor heating or larger radiators designed for lower temperatures.
